From 9f2e49db1cf49aed812ab1e7e69d3f15b78a0883 Mon Sep 17 00:00:00 2001 From: Elvin Lin Date: Sat, 18 Jan 2020 10:08:19 +0800 Subject: [PATCH] [ALPS04324880] em_svr: add map permission for shell_exec [Detail] Add map permission for shell_exec to let Batterylog.java can set command from shell. Modify the permission list to rx_file_perms. MTK-Commit-Id: d8f72393dddc2787c88bb2141594319bfe473e9a Change-Id: I04b1b5c056223e30d5d8b6f8fe7a503afc28b521 CR-Id: ALPS04324880 Feature: Power Delivery (cherry picked from commit 63fd26ecb2014b5a03db649b332858943a6893a9) --- plat_private/em_svr.te |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/plat_private/em_svr.te b/plat_private/em_svr.te index 708c587..77bb2b2 100644 --- a/plat_private/em_svr.te +++ b/plat_private/em_svr.te @@ -52,7 +52,7 @@ allow em_svr self:capability { chown fsetid }; # Date: WK1812 # Purpose: add for shell cmd -allow em_svr shell_exec:file { getattr execute read open execute_no_trans }; +allow em_svr shell_exec:file rx_file_perms; # Date: WK1812 # Purpose: add for power battery charge/PMU